  1. Memory Foam:
    Memory foam provides excellent contouring to the body’s shape. It absorbs body heat, allowing for a soft and cozy sleeping experience. According to a study by the National Sleep Foundation, memory foam can reduce pressure points, contributing to better blood circulation and less discomfort, which helps alleviate pain for some individuals.

  2. Latex Foam:
    Latex foam is known for its durability and responsiveness. It offers a bouncier feel compared to memory foam. The Talalay and Dunlop methods produce different hardness levels, catering to various preferences. Research published in the Journal of Chiropractic Medicine suggests that latex may enhance comfort and support, particularly for those with back pain.

  3. Gel-Infused Foam:
    Gel-infused foam improves breathability by allowing heat to dissipate during the night. This material combines the contouring benefits of memory foam with cooling properties. A study in the Journal of Sleep Research shows that cooler sleeping environments can enhance sleep quality, making gel-infused foam beneficial for hot sleepers.

  4. High-Density Foam:
    High-density foam provides foundational support for the mattress structure. It enhances durability and prevents sagging over time. Consumer Reports emphasizes that higher density often correlates with longer mattress lifespan and consistent support, crucial for maintaining comfort.

  5. Pocket Coils:
    Pocket coils consist of individually wrapped coils that move independently. They offer targeted support, minimizing motion transfer between sleeping partners. Research from the Sleep Foundation indicates that pocketed coils can improve spine alignment and reduce disturbances from a partner’s movements during the night.

  6. Organic Cotton Cover:
    An organic cotton cover contributes to the breathability and softness of the mattress surface. It is hypoallergenic and free from harmful chemicals, making it suitable for sensitive individuals. A study by the Global Organic Textile Standard finds that organic cotton can improve sleep conditions by regulating temperature and moisture.

  7. Bamboo Fiber:
    Bamboo fiber is known for its moisture-wicking properties and breathability. It contributes to a comfortable sleep environment while being eco-friendly. According to a study by Textile Research Journal, bamboo textiles can help maintain a comfortable body temperature and reduce the growth of bacteria, promoting overall hygiene and comfort.

How Should You Properly Care for and Maintain a Soft Box Mattress?

To properly care for and maintain a soft box mattress, follow basic cleaning and care guidelines. Soft box mattresses typically require regular rotation and appropriate cleaning to extend their lifespan. It is advisable to rotate the mattress every three months to ensure even wear.

Cleaning a soft box mattress involves vacuuming the surface monthly to remove dust and allergens. Spot cleaning should be done as needed using a mild detergent and water. Complete washing is not recommended, as it may damage the mattress’s materials. Airing the mattress in a well-ventilated area helps remove odors and moisture.

Consider factors like the mattress material and climate. For example, memory foam mattresses may require less frequent rotation than innerspring models. In humid conditions, mold can be a concern; using a mattress protector can mitigate this risk.

In addition, check for specific manufacturer’s care instructions. For example, some brands may offer warranties that stipulate certain maintenance practices. Any stains or spills should be addressed immediately to prevent permanent damage.
